PGIM prints five-year US CLO as investors brace for spreads to move wider
PGIM has marked a quick return to the US primary CLO market by pricing Dryden 106 on Tuesday via Nomura. But the overriding feeling is that primary CLO spreads are vulnerable to another bout of volatility
